The TV and Media Solutions team accelerates YouTube’s TV and Originals businesses with stellar technology solutions, operations, and partner support, making data exchange seamless and scaling critical business processes. Our team of Partner Technology Managers, Partner Engineers, Solutions Consultants, and Program Managers manage operations and partner support for YouTubeTV and YouTube Premium.YouTube TV is an Over-The-Top (OTT) subscription streaming service that brings live TV and video-on-demand over the internet to your phone, tablet, computer, or smart TV. The YouTube OTT team owns the industry leading YouTube TV and Primetime Channels products (SVOD/TVOD/AVOD) in YouTube.The OTT Broadcast team is responsible for all of the content ingestion that powers OTT products, including system design, video/network engineering, feed infrastructure, Ingestion video quality, software, tooling, and operations.In this role, you will be responsible for building the next iteration of YouTube OTT's ingestion platform with a focus on content ingestion scaling, integrating tooling, reducing operational complexities, enhancing video quality, and innovating broadcast systems into a new era of distribution. Own and drive the tooling strategy for the YouTube live ingestion pipeline, evaluating and integrating both internal and external systems with a focus on automation to reduce complexity and maximize uptime and efficiency.

Optimize monitor systems, generate alarm templates, and manage quality control strategies for broadcast media compliance (closed captioning, audio levels, perceptual quality, etc.).

Act as an Executive escalation point between our team and operations, writing procedures, and instilling operational expertise.

Innovate and modernize legacy operations and tooling for a software first approach.

Collaborate with the OTT Video Content Acquisition Lead role, enabling mutual cross-training and skill enhancement.
